{{Infobox cycling race report | name = Men's time trial | series = 1994 UCI Road World Championships | race_no = | season_no = | image = Jersey rainbow chrono.svg | image_alt = | image_caption = ITT rainbow jersey | date = 25 August 1994 | stages = 1 | distance = | unit = | time = 49' 34" | speed = | type = medals | first = Chris Boardman | first_nat = GBR | first_natvar = | first_team = | second = Andrea Chiurato | second_nat = ITA | second_natvar = | second_team = | third = Jan Ullrich | third_nat = GER | third_natvar = | third_team = | previous = | next = 1995 }}The men's individual time trial (ITT) made its world championship debut on 25 August 1994 in Agrigento/Catania, Italy. It was added to the programme as a replacement for the team time trial. The inaugural title was claimed by Chris Boardman, who also won the individual pursuit in that year's Track Cycling World Championships. Final classificationRank | Rider | Time |
